Extended Special Linear group $ESL_2(\mathbb{F})$ and square roots in matrix groups $SL_2(\mathbb{F})$, $SL_2(\mathbb{Z})$, $ESL_2(\mathbb{F})$, $GL_2(\mathbb{F}_p)$
Ruslan Skuratovskii (Kiev, Ukraine)

This paper introduces the extended special linear group ESL_2(F), develops formulas for roots of matrices in various groups, and establishes criteria for the existence of roots in groups like SL_2(F_p) and SL_2(Z), advancing understanding of matrix roots over finite and infinite fields.
Contribution
It defines the extended special linear group ESL_2(F), provides analytical formulas for matrix roots, and establishes criteria for root existence in various matrix groups over finite and infinite fields.
Findings
Formulas for roots of matrices in SL_2(F_p), SL_2(Z), and ESL_2(F)
Criteria for the existence of roots in SL_2(F_p) and related groups
Extension of root criteria to fields with characteristic 2
